How to grow cilantro

1. Choose the variety

Coriander comes in two varieties: small-grain and large-grain. The large-grain variety has a slightly lighter flavor, but it grows faster and has a higher yield. Small-grain varieties have a strong aroma, but low yields and slow growth. If you are eating it at home, you can choose the small-grain variety.

2. Deep plowing of the soil

Coriander does not have high requirements for the soil, but it is best to have sufficient nutrients. You can sprinkle some decomposed chicken and duck manure such as farmyard manure, add a small amount of compound fertilizer, deep plow the soil and break up large clods of soil.

3. Direct sowing

After deep plowing the soil, you can directly sow the seeds. Sow the selected seeds on the soil surface. After sowing, you can cover it with a thin layer of soil or broken straw. It will take about a week to take root and sprout.

4. Seeding at the right time


After germination and growth, thinning out is required. It should not be too dense and should be kept at a distance of more than 1 cm. Try not to thin out the seeds too early. Wait until they are a little bigger and the thinned seedlings can be eaten directly without wasting.

5. Post-maintenance


You can apply fertilizer after thinning. It is recommended to apply nitrogen fertilizer and combine it with watering. Also pay attention to timely weeding to avoid affecting growth.
